England will begin their qualification campaign for the 2027 Women’s World Cup tonight against Ukraine.
The Lionesses turn focus to women’s football’s most coveted international prize off the back of a triumphant 2025, which saw Sarina Wiegman guide her side to a second consecutive European Championship in Switzerland last summer.
England will now be dreaming of glory on the global stage, hoping to avenge the heartache they suffered in the 2023 final as they lost out on the World Cup crown to Spain in Australia.
They will face the defending champions in their qualifying group, a clash that will surely be pivotal in deciding who secures top spot and thus an automatic berth to the tournament finals, but Wiegman’s side will be keen to avoid any early slip-ups against tonight’s opponents.
Ukraine’s clash with England kicks off at 5pm GMT on Tuesday 3 March at the Mardan Sports Complex in Antalya, Turkey.
Viewers in the UK can watch the game on ITV4, with coverage starting at 4:30pm GMT. Fans can also stream the match on ITVX.
Lionesses captain Leah Williamson has been included in the squad for the first time since the Euro 2025 final after recovering from a long-term knee problem. The defender is joined by Hannah Hampton, Alex Greenwood and Lauren James as notable names returning to the squad, while London City Lionesses’ left-back Poppy Pattinson has earned a first call-up. Ella Toone, however, is out with a hip injury.
Ukraine, meanwhile, are set to lean on the attacking exploits of Glasgow City striker Nicole Kozlova, who has nine goals and five assists to her name in Scotland’s top flight this term.
